Brooklyn, N.Y. - The CCNY men's basketball team closed out the 2018 portion of the season on Saturday afternoon, falling to St. Joseph College - Brooklyn, 103-71.
Three Beavers finished in double figures, led by 12 points each from seniors
Mike White and
Wils Jazilek. White recorded a game-high five steals, four assists, and two rebounds. Jazilek had a season-high offensive performance, netting 4-of-7 from beyond the arc.
Ty-Ler Banks added 10 points and eight rebounds and has scored and has scored double figures in 10 games this year.
The game saw the Beavers nail a season-high 10 three-pointers.
For the Bears, Stephane Etheart and Sebastien Etheart led the home team with 20 and 19 points respectively, while Bryan Medy finished with 22 points.
